What people say

Owners + reviewers, side by side

Synthesized for each watch independently from owner discussions, enthusiast forums, written reviews, and video reviewers.

Pagani Design PD-1811

Owners widely praise the Pagani Design PD-1811 for its affordable chronograph functionality and attractive design, with some appreciating its casual utility and rotating bezel. One owner notes the seconds hand's behavior with the VK64 movement can appear to pause when not in chronograph mode. Opinions are divided on the dial's busyness. Overall, owners value the Pagani Design PD-1811 for its accessible chronograph features and appealing aesthetic at its price point.

Yema Navygraf Chrono

Owners praise the Yema Navygraf Chrono for its handsome, versatile design and the value offered by its Valjoux 7750 movement. A reviewer notes the 40mm case's fully polished finish, which some feel clashes with its sporty aesthetic, and mentions its 13.9mm thickness is noticeable. One owner reported wearing the Yema Navygraf Chrono for two months without issues, receiving compliments. On balance, owners and reviewers find the Yema Navygraf Chrono to be a good-looking and well-specced watch for its price.
